Possibly among the most essential business leadership skills that all leaders need to work on is project management. This is among the key business leadership jobs that all leaders can get better at regardless of the market they service or their leadership positions. This is since leaders are required to juggle different projects and obligations while likewise meeting rigorous deadlines. This skill requires the advancement of related abilities that are essential in the business world such as time management and delegation. Managing one's time is of the essence as leaders need to determine how long each job or project is going to take and develop a list of priorities accordingly. This is why delegation is exceptionally essential as leaders can free up more time to concentrate on other jobs and obligations. At present, there are different business leadership styles being used by leaders, each having its own benefits. While, for the most part, leaders can choose how they want their organisation to be managed, there are some key parameters that often influence this decision. For instance, the size of the business is typically a determining element as businesses of differing sizes will have different management requirements. Generally, smaller sized organisations will select a flexible laissez-faire method in which staff members are given more autonomy, with moderate guidance. This is due to the website fact that the smaller labour force can merely run without advanced management structures. Bigger organisations however will generally choose a more structured and rigid management paradigm. In practice, this means having numerous layers of management, with each department having more than one manager.
